What can I do with old VHS films?

Yes, VHS tapes are recyclable. You can recycle them with specialist VHS tape recycling services like GreenCitizen, though there will normally be a fee. You could also choose to send them to a waste-to-energy incineration recycling plant where they will be burned to produce green energy.

Does anybody collect VHS movies?

Some old VHS tapes fetch real money because they're hard to find, or fans are especially nostalgic about the film. You could also get some money from your old tapes of Disney movies if they are Black Diamond editions, which were the original series of VHS tapes released between 1984 and 1994.Jan 17, 2020

What can you do with old VHS tapes UK?

Recycling VHS Tapes: Many centres in the UK can safely dispose of your videos by collecting them in the 'Waste for Energy' skips. If you have commercial tapes (such as films or television shows), you can place them in the Reuse Area for charities to sell.

How do I dispose of old VHS tapes in Canada?

If these items are ready for recycling, they can be taken to a Return-It electronics recycling depot. This recycling program includes items such as CD's, DVD's, floppy disks, flash drives, VHS tapes, and vinyl records.

Are video tapes worth anything?

Many VHS tapes are worth 50 cents to a few dollars, though collectible tapes can sell for up to $50 or more. Betamax tapes can sell for up to $20 or more. Here are some real-world videotape values.
